Windows Vista 32bit Service Pack 1, v.165

Full build tag 6001.16549.070628-1825

Full ISO name x86fre_client_en-us-fb1cfre_en_dvd.iso

DVD label fb1cfre_en_dvd

Windows Internet Explorer 7.0.6001.16549

Windows Media Player 11.0.6001.6334

This Hotfixes is already integrated

KB 936330_100 Service Pack

KB 937287 Hotfix

KB 938371_1 Update

KB 937286_2 Service Pack

New setup installation screen with more reboot add.

New bootloader with F8 functions add.

All "Language Pack" available from windowsupdate are not compatible and not install.

Evaluation time end 365 days after install.

The KB938979 and KB938194 Hotfixes are not need.

vLite 1.0 Final and vLite 1.1 beta fail "Turn Windows Features on/off" (with and without unattended setup)

My personal opinion is: Vista with KB938979/KB938194 are more fast and reliable, for now!

Tested to Dell Insiron 9400 2GB ram DDR2 666Mhz + HDD 7200 rpm + readyboost with HISD 4GB

For now noting special! Vista + KB938979 and KB938194 Hotfixes or Vista + Service Pack, 1 v165 are more equal.

The performance and memory allocation are the same of Windows Web Server 2008 beta 3 (the service pack is the same v165)

Boot time is 24/28 sec's (40/80 sec's to full load desk+wireless+cpuidle+admuncher+avast+spamihilator)

Shutdown is 10/12 sec's

Installation time 15 minut's (TOTAL time to load first desktop)

Phisical memory available 2045 -271MB (nvidia shared memory)

Cache 378

Free memory available 1233

p.s. peerguardian2 not load and not work!!!
